This document changed recently

High Apr 19, 2026

The updated terms now require all disputes with Paramount+ to be resolved through binding arbitration rather than court proceedings, and prohibit participation in class action lawsuits. This means individual users cannot join group litigation against the company and must pursue disputes through a private arbitration process, which may be more costly and less transparent than court proceedings. If you disagree with these terms, you should review the full arbitration section before continuing to use the service.

How other platforms handle this

TaskRabbit Medium

reserves the right to limit or remove User Generated Content if it is not compliant with the terms of the Agreement.

Instacart Medium

We may in our sole discretion, for any reason (including without limitation if we believe it violates these Terms, our Community Guidelines, or other policies) remove or disable access to any content you provide.

Unity Medium

if Unity becomes aware and/or determines in its sole discretion that User Content does not comply with these Terms, Unity may remove such User Content.

▸ View Original Clause Language DOCUMENT RECORD
"
We may remove User Submissions if the User Submission is in breach of these Terms of Use, is in breach of applicable laws, or is otherwise objectionable in our sole discretion.

Excerpt from Paramount+'s Terms of Use
